Treatment of recent closed fractures of proximal and middle phalanges in the hand
KMJ-Kuwait Medical Journal. 1990; 24 (2): 153-6
in English | IMEMR | ID: emr-16917
ABSTRACT
Fifty-eight patients with sixty-four recent closed fractures of the proximal and middle phalanges in the hand were treated either by closed manipulation and plaster of Paris fixation or by open reduction and Kirschner wire fixation. It was concluded that open reduction and Kirschner wire fixation is indicated for severely displaced unstable oblique, intra-articular, as well as failed conservative treatment. The results and complications are briefly discussed
